Management Commentary
During the earnings call held alongside the release of the previous quarter results, Lyell Immunopharma Inc. leadership centered discussion on pipeline progress rather than top-line financial performance, given the absence of commercial revenue. Management noted that enrollment for ongoing Phase 1/2 trials of the company’s lead solid tumor CAR-T candidates is proceeding in line with internal operational timelines, with no unexpected safety signals reported to date across active study cohorts. Leadership also addressed the quarterly net loss, confirming that the vast majority of operating spend during the quarter was allocated to clinical trial site costs, manufacturing process optimization, and R&D talent compensation, all of which are core to advancing pipeline programs toward potential late-stage testing. Management also emphasized a focus on capital efficiency, noting that the company has implemented targeted cost controls for non-R&D overhead to extend its operational runway without delaying critical pipeline milestones.

Forward Guidance
LYEL did not provide commercial revenue guidance in its the previous quarter earnings release, consistent with its pre-commercial status, as no pipeline candidates have yet received regulatory approval for sale to patients. The company did note that it expects operating spend to remain focused on R&D for its core pipeline programs in the near term, with no planned material shifts to its current operational budget that would alter its projected cash runway. Management also stated that it would possibly evaluate strategic financing options down the line if needed to support later-stage clinical trials, though no immediate plans for additional capital raises were disclosed during the call. Any potential future financing would likely be contingent on upcoming clinical trial results and broader biotech market conditions, per management comments.
